Job profile for a Paralegal

The role of a paralegal can involve anything from basic level administrative work to higher level casework. Typical work activities include: administration, including arranging meetings, telephone work, billing; drafting and proofreading, including compiling attendance notes, taking notes at court, proofreading documents, letter writing; preparing litigation bundles and managing case files; legal research; liaising with clients (in more senior roles); taking witness statements.

Paralegal Salary Comparison

In 2008, the average salary for this job was £19,108.

The average salary in 2009 was £22,005, based on 76 respondents (a difference of 15% from the 2008 figure.

The average salary in 2010 was £21,980, based on 155 respondents (a difference of 0% from the 2009 figure.

The average salary in 2011 was £23,931, based on 101 respondents (a difference of 9% from the 2010 figure.

The average salary in 2012 was £21,118, based on 57 respondents (a difference of -12% from the 2011 figure.

The median salary for a Paralegal based on all salary survey responses is: £19,965

With regard to age and impact on salary for a Paralegal, a statistical average weighting (that is based on how salary varies by age and not for a specific job which may vary considerably) suggests these figures: £17,140 for a worker in their 20s, £22,396 (30s), £26,510 (40s) and £26,510 (50s).
